diff options
| author | Stephen Hines <srhines@google.com> | 2011-03-24 11:50:40 -0700 |
|---|---|---|
| committer | Stephen Hines <srhines@google.com> | 2011-03-24 11:50:40 -0700 |
| commit | 6f6bf8ee67db7c0741b57f194bbfd957981a4df5 (patch) | |
| tree | aa6546917861b0aa7f9d4fa826de7ad3a6202069 /driver | |
| parent | e2170445fd465db2bce1c38586c0d6318f0a65f3 (diff) | |
| download | android_frameworks_rs-6f6bf8ee67db7c0741b57f194bbfd957981a4df5.tar.gz android_frameworks_rs-6f6bf8ee67db7c0741b57f194bbfd957981a4df5.tar.bz2 android_frameworks_rs-6f6bf8ee67db7c0741b57f194bbfd957981a4df5.zip | |
Revert "Fix cleanup bug clearing script references."
This change was actually incorrect and causes crashes in ~Context.
This reverts commit 88728ecaeab1358e1748cbbf6ed954fd9a960692.
Diffstat (limited to 'driver')
| -rw-r--r-- | driver/rsdBcc.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/driver/rsdBcc.cpp b/driver/rsdBcc.cpp index 6e4edce0..2038a4c0 100644 --- a/driver/rsdBcc.cpp +++ b/driver/rsdBcc.cpp @@ -522,7 +522,7 @@ void rsdScriptDestroy(const Context *dc, Script *script) { if (drv->mFieldAddress) { for (size_t ct=0; ct < drv->mFieldCount; ct++) { if (drv->mFieldIsObject[ct]) { - rsiClearObject((ObjectBase **)drv->mFieldAddress[ct]); + rsiClearObject((ObjectBase **)&drv->mFieldAddress[ct]); } } delete [] drv->mFieldAddress; |
